Key Note: 3 Tools for Architecting Better Relationships

from Keller Williams Realty Maine's Beyond the Sale Podcast · host KW Maine

In real estate, your business moves at the speed of your relationships. Using proven frameworks for communication will help you understand how people naturally work and will build momentum in scaling efficiently and with intentionality.Join Keller Williams Realty Maine’s Team Leader Brad Knowles as he highlights three essential tools—the KPA, DISC, and StrengthsFinder. The better you know what makes people tick, the more effective your business becomes, turning everyday conversations into strategic organization.What We’ll Tackle:The Power of the KPA, DISC, and StrengthsFinder: A high-level look at how these three tools help you understand different perspectives, leading to clearer communication and fewer misunderstandings.Efficiency Through Self-Awareness: Why identifying your own natural strengths is the first step to staying "Purposeful" and avoiding the burnout of trying to do it all yourself.The Strength of Partnership: The importance of getting into relationships with people who have different strengths to support your vision and move you past "Entrepreneurial" tendencies to "Purposeful" ones.When you lead with the right tools, you stop reacting to people and start building a business that works for everyone involved.
